Black Ops 6’ giving away £100k for first-time property buyer

Call Of Duty: Black Ops 6 has announced details of a contest where one fan can win £100K to help them buy a house.

Over the next few weeks, influencers Angry Ginge, Ash Holme and Danny Aarons will compete in a series of challenges inspired by Call Of Duty: Black Ops 6, with fans needing to back their favourite to stand a chance of winning £100,000 to go towards buying a property.

“Our three agents will need to tap into their rogue instincts, pushing their limits in extraordinary ways to secure the £100,000 cash prize for one lucky fan to put towards their very own Safehouse,” explains the contest page. To enter, entrants will need to confirm who they’re backing here and explain why they should win the prize draw.

Angry Ginge, Ash Holme, Danny Aarons and Roman Kemp for ‘Call Of Duty: Black Ops 6’. CREDIT: Activision Blizzard

The Safehouse Challenge, named after Call Of Duty: Black Ops 6’s central base of operations, will be presented by Roman Kemp, with each head-to-head contest shared across Call Of Duty’s social media pages from October 10. “These challenges will unfold in a meticulously recreated Safehouse, reminiscent of the iconic setting from the game,” said a press release, with all of them “themed around lies and deception”. The finale will then take place October 24, with the winner announced November 1.

“This year Call of Duty: Black Ops 6 is taking gamers back to the ‘90s, a time that we all look back on fondly thanks to the incredible music, wild fashion, and ‘Cool Britannia’ vibes,” said Kemp. “However, the ‘90s was also a time of political upheaval and deception, so to secure the prize for one of their fans our rogue agents will need to embody the ‘90s and the Black Ops spirit to secure the bag.”

“The 100K prize includes contributions to legal fees, buying new furniture, removals, and all the latest gaming gear to fit out the most important room in the house – the gaming room,” said Activision Blizzard, with entries closing October 21.

The land registry reports that a standard house cost just £57,959 in 1991 while 46 per cent of 18–24-year-olds currently believe they’ll never be able to afford their own home, according to AllBrick’s Generation Stuck 2023 research initiative. “The £100,000 prize is more than just a sum of money; it’s a lifeline, offering a substantial hand toward their own ‘Safehouse’,” continued Activision Blizzard.

Call Of Duty: Black Ops 6 is set to launch October 25 for PS5, PS4, Xbox Series X|S, Xbox One, and PC. It’ll also be a Day One release for Xbox Game Pass Ultimate subscribers.
